Cannot use my home button and touch id

Hello everybody,

I have a problem.

I replaced a iPhone 5s screen and everything goes well like always but after a week I cannot use my home button and touch ID

If I go to the settings and try to make the touch id enable it came out that unable to complete Touch Id setup, Please go back and try again.

What can i do ? Do I have to replace the home button ? If Yes How much does it cost ?

You need to be using the original home button from the phone in order for it to work. The fingerprint sensor is uniquely tied to each 5s. Open it up and see if the clip came loose. Try cleaning it out too, there might be some dust/dirt in the way.

Did you check that the home button flat cable is not loose?

If it is properly seated yet not working, you may want to determine the cause such as damaged/crinkled/torn or some other issue somewhere else. Or you may just want to replace it with a new known good home button flex cable. If the latter works as a home button, you'll loose Touch ID functionality.

@mayer, can replace flex cable to regain home button function, but cannot retain Touch ID except if replacement is done @ an Apple Store. In some cases we can repair corroded connector or partially torn flex cable. Completely torn is so difficult to repair that it's not economically feasible.
